After Surgery On S1 Nerve Root And Still Have Pain In Left Buttock And Leg And Foot

had surgery six weeks ago yesterday on s1 nerve root after surgery still have pain in left leg Hi had back surgery six weeks ago on s1 nerve after surgery still had pain in left buttock and leg and foot as well had a nerve block injection a week after surgery still no releif went back to nerosurgen and he said when he operatored that the nerve was very sensitive and he had to give me a muscle relaxent during the operation and he put me on nerotin 600mg per day i still had no releif so went back to see him again told him still having same syptoms so he sent me for another mri on tuesday phone his office yesterday and they said that they still had not received the results as yet i had phone call today from my doctors secrectary and she said that my doctor said that i have inflammation and that he was organising a nerve block injection and not to worry there are no other problems i am very frustrated i have 3 children to support and i need to get back to work i have no income at the moment can not sleep because constanly worried about my back please help
